The use of a machine to help perform functions a normal kidney would do, such as filtering your blood from any waste, toxins, or excess fluids.
Medicare Part B coverage offers up to 6 sessions of education from your doctor or other healthcare provider when you have Stage IV Chronic Kidney Disease and receive treatment from that provider. This initiative educates on kidney function, treatment, changes in diet, exercise regimens and other physical or mental health topics and more.
A procedure in which a person whose kidneys are failing is given a healthy kidney from a living or deceased donor.
